https://endless-sky.github.io/video/endless-sky.mp4This one follows the formula of EV closely. It doesn't have much sound yet, and the ship designs are a little bit indistinguishable, but it's fun. It's made by one guy so it has a very 'unified' feel to it.
(Edit: hardly played with it so far but it already has ship boarding/plundering mechanics that are fun)
There's an editor too, it's simple to mod, even more so than the original EV- just text files. has a plugin system.
Unfortunately the mission structure seems a bit simple, whereas now in 2015 i think it's ok to incorporate scripting and xml into an EV clone to do more sophisticated things with missions, like NAEV does.
The planets do orbit around the suns in this one too! but not in real time since clock only ticks when you land.
I guess my ultimate EV clone would have:
-Real time clock ticking ala starsector
-Planets with orbits ala SS and this game
-3d models instead of sprites so you can have shadows etc and easily make supporting art assets.
-Dynamic economy ala SS
-Scripting (lua or whatever) for making lots of interesting campaign missions
-Combat not separate from the rest of the game (everyone but SS)
-Real Time limited Fleet tactical control (SS)
-real time, fluid zoom out between tactical and combat (like Ares)
-Some kind of limited multiplayer skirmish perhaps?
-Cool management of turrets, weapons, hardpoints (SS does this the most detailed, but NAEV and this game have it to a limited degree
